3. PDFSam Basic PDF Merger

PDFSam Basic is both a PDF merger & splitter tool. You may select to combine a single page of PDFs or customize page ranges from PDFs, or full PDFs, just as you can with any other PDF Converter.

By allowing you to drop current bookmarks and add new ones, this program goes above and beyond to assist arrange the bookmarks of the combined PDF documents.

You may also add a table of contents to the combined PDF to make it easier to find what you're looking for. It's also possible to rotate each page of the PDFs, mix them by selecting pages from each PDF alternately, as well as the ability to divide PDFs into predetermined pages, after every page, and so on, as well as by size or bookmark.

4. Soda PDF Desktop PDF Merger

As a PDF merger, Soda PDF works both online and on the desktop. Among Soda PDF's online tools is the ability to merge PDF files. Soda PDF's online version is more popular, but you may still use the desktop version to work offline. As an added bonus, it integrates with well-known online storage providers like Google Drive and Dropbox.

You can re-arrange the PDF files you want to combine once you've added them. While you can change the page size and orientation, the PDF pages stay in their original format. You may also eliminate any unnecessary pages from the original document by using the PDF Split tool.

7. Combine PDF Online PDF Joiner

Using this online PDF merger tool, you may merge up to 20 PDF or picture files into a single document and re-arrange their pages as you choose. All uploaded or produced file data is automatically erased after an hour as an added security measure.

With Combine PDF Online, you don't have to start off with just one type of file in order to get the most out of it, unlike with other applications. Combine PDF may combine several PDF files, whether they were originally created in DOC, JPEG, or PNG format.

In addition to combining files, the program also offers a wide range of additional functions like converting PDF, creating PDF, compressing PDF, rotating PDF, unlocking PDF, etc.

10. SmallPDF

Smallpdf is useful if you want to use it only one-time. Besides being a PDF joiner online, this platform also provides capabilities for changing document types, signing PDFs, and safeguarding documents.

You may drag and drop files to reorganize your PDFs using SmallPDF's thumbnail view. Additionally, while combining documents, you may remove certain pages, such as cover pages or unnecessary sheets. It's possible to save the resulting file to Dropbox or Google Drive after merging your PDFs.

However, Smallpdf only allows you to process up to 2 documents per day. And it has many limited features that you'll have to upgrade your plan.
